Strategic AI Directions from Tech Giants

Both Amazon and Apple, prominent players in the global technology landscape, have been actively engaged in the AI space for some time. However, the latest insights provide a clearer picture of their current focus and future ambitions. While specific product announcements were not detailed in the available information, the emphasis appears to be on integrating AI more deeply into their existing ecosystems and services.

For Amazon, AI has long been a foundational element, powering everything from its e-commerce recommendation engines to its cloud computing arm, Amazon Web Services (AWS), and its voice assistant, Alexa. The latest revelations suggest a continued push to enhance these core functionalities and potentially explore new applications that leverage advanced AI models. The company's vast data resources and extensive infrastructure provide a robust foundation for further AI development.

Apple, known for its focus on user experience and privacy, has also been steadily incorporating AI into its devices and software. Siri, its intelligent assistant, and features like on-device machine learning for photo organization and predictive text, exemplify its approach. The recent insights indicate an ongoing commitment to refining these features and potentially introducing new AI-driven capabilities that align with its hardware and software integration philosophy. The company often emphasizes the privacy-preserving aspects of its AI implementations, a differentiator in the market.

The Investment Landscape for AI

The broader context for these corporate updates is an industry-wide surge in AI investment. Reports indicate that billions of dollars are being poured into a new wave of AI technology, spanning research, development, and deployment. This investment frenzy is driven by the perceived transformative potential of AI across various sectors, from healthcare and finance to manufacturing and entertainment.

Economists and market analysts are closely monitoring this trend. While the long-term benefits of AI are widely acknowledged, the immediate financial viability of some of these massive investments is a subject of ongoing discussion. Developing cutting-edge AI requires significant capital for talent acquisition, computational resources, and extensive research and development. The race to innovate also means that companies are often investing in technologies with uncertain timelines for commercialization and return on investment.
